Connecticut Data Collaborative Earns $122,793 Multi-Year Grant from Hartford Foundation for Public Giving

The Connecticut Data Collaborative has been awarded an 18-month, $122,793 grant from the Hartford Foundation for Public Giving to support four core data literacy initiatives: data capacity building for agencies in the Hartford region, civic engagement programming for youth, the Equity in Data Community of Practice and implementation of the Hartford Data Collaborative, which includes nearly two dozen public and nonprofit agencies.

Rellevate Commissions Study On The Impact Of Earned Wage Access On Financial Wellness

Stamford, CT, June 2, 2021 – Rellevate, Inc., a fintech company dedicated to empowering consumers through leading-edge financial and payment services, has commissioned research conducted by Strategic Advisor and economist William M. Rodgers III, Ph.D. to assess the U.S. workforce’s current economic health and explore the impact that earned-wage-access (EWA) solutions could have on financial wellness.The report, available at Bridging the Gap, finds that even prior to the pandemic (1) low and moderate income families don’t have the income to make ends meet, nor the ability to absorb unanticipated expenses, (2) closing the gap between income and expenditures would alleviate the anxiety, frustration, and stress that low and moderate income families experience, and (3) nearly 100 million U.S. workers could benefit from EWA access programs.

Hartford Foundation Announces $300,000 in Grants for Faith-based Organizations

Hartford Foundation's Faith Community Grant program has awarded 33 grants totaling $300,000 to a broad range of faiths from throughout the region. This new grant opportunity reflects a change in the Hartford Foundation’s policy and practice to expand funding opportunities to religious organizations, and broaden the range of projects that can be considered for support. The Foundation will not fund activities that promote religious doctrine.
